         636 Somerset County Court Proceedings, 1665 1668.








        Liber B No. 1 I Doe hereby impower mr Stephen Horsey to swear the rest of the
               Comissioners mentioned in this Comission afore they act as Jus
               tices & Judges for the County herein specified Given under my hand
               this 23th August 1666      signed Charles Calvert
               entred 27th August 1666

                    29th August 1666
                Randall Revell entreth his action of debt against John Bunne
                    31th August 1666
                George Johnson Entreth his action of assalte & Battery against
               Edward Dickeson & Elyzabeth the wife of Edward
                    31th August 1666
                George Johnson entreth his action of defamation agst Edwd
               Dickeson

                Charles Calvert Esqr Capt generall of all the Forces wthin this
               province of Maryland under the right honble Caecilius absolute Lord
               & proprietary of the same To Capt: William Thorne Greeting accord
               ing to the power to mee by his said Lordps Comitted & upon the spe
               ciall trust & Confidence I haue in yor Fidelity Circumspeccon Courage
               & good Conduct, I doe hereby Constitute ordaine & appoynte you
               Captaine under mee of all the Forces on the eastearne shore of this
               sd province from Wiccocomoco tht Joynes upon Manny to the North
               pointe of Pocomoke on the said Eastearne shore That is or shall be
               inhabited within the said province of Maryland Them to muster ex
               ercise & trayne up in the Art of Warr & discipline Military & in all
               things to doe as any Captaine of a Company of Foote may or of
               right ought to doe to the resisstance of all enemyes suppression of
               all Mutynyes insolencyes insurreccons and rebellions whatsoever ac
               cording to such orders & directions as you shall from tyme to tyme
               receiue from mee & to tht end to list such & soc many of the Inhabi
               tants within the prcincts aforesaid as you shall thinke fitt & them when
               & as often as you shall thinke Convenient to Muster & trayne soc that
               they may be in a redines as occasion shall require to attend my Fur
               ther Cofñands with fitting armes & amunition for the purpose afore
               said To haue & to hold the said office & Comand till the Lord pro
               prietary or his heires or his or their Leiutenant Chiefe governor or
               Captaine Generall for the time being shall signifie his or their plea
           [p. 28] sure to the Contrary And All persons whatsoever are hereby strictly
               Comanded and required to yeilld all due obedience to you the said
               Capt Thorne in all things appertayning to the Comand & office hereby
               Conferred on you as they will answer the Contrary at their perill
               Given att st Maries under my hand & scale this 22th day of August
         in the 35th yeare of his Lordps Dominion over this province A° 1666
                                       Entred Primo September 1666
